International Exchange Programs

Learning beyond the halls of The Warren Alpert Medical School helps our students earn valuable experience and perspective that will lead them well in the future.

An exchange program involves medical students from our exchange school coming to take clinical electives at The Warren Alpert Medical School with "tuition waived." In exchange, Brown medical students may elect to have tuition waived for projects, courses, or research at the exchange institution.

As a Brown medical student there are several international exchange programs that you may become involved with:

  • Brazil
  • China
  • Germany
  • Ghana
  • Haiti
  • Israel
  • Italy
  • Japan
  • Kenya
  • South Korea
  • Taiwan
